Understanding the Impact of Data Breaches

A data breach occurs when sensitive, protected, or confidential data is accessed, disclosed, or stolen without authorization. This can occur through various channels such as hacking, phishing, or insider threats. Understanding how a breach can affect you and your family is the first step in mitigating potential risks.

Immediate Actions to Take Following a Breach

Once you become aware of a data breach affecting your information, swift action is critical. Here are some immediate steps to consider:

  • Monitor Your Accounts: Regularly check bank and credit card statements for unauthorized transactions.
  • Change Passwords: Update passwords across all accounts, using unique combinations that are difficult to guess.
  • Enable Two-Factor Authentication: Add an extra layer of security by enabling two-factor authentication on all accounts.
  • Consider a Credit Freeze: Placing a freeze on your credit can prevent new accounts from being opened in your name.

Long-Term Strategies for Identity Protection

Beyond immediate actions, taking long-term steps can further secure your identity. Consider implementing the following strategies:

Utilize Identity Theft Protection Services

Investing in identity theft protection services can offer peace of mind. These services often include:

  • Credit monitoring and alerts
  • Dark web monitoring for stolen information
  • Identity restoration services in case of theft

Educate Yourself on Phishing Scams

Knowledge is power when it comes to avoiding phishing scams. Stay informed about the latest tactics used by cybercriminals:

  • Be cautious with unsolicited emails or messages.
  • Avoid clicking on links or downloading attachments from unknown sources.
  • Verify any request for personal information through trusted channels.

Protecting Your Children’s Identity

Children are often targets for identity theft as they typically have clean credit histories. Here’s how you can protect their identities:

  • Limit Sharing of Personal Information: Be mindful of the information you share online about your child.
  • Teach Online Safety: Educate your children about the importance of not sharing personal information on social media.
  • Check Their Credit Reports: Regularly review your child’s credit report for any suspicious activity.
